Matson Inc (MATX) is a key player in the marine transportation sector, providing shipping and logistics services primarily in the Pacific region. As a significant player in the industrials sector, its performance can be influenced by global trade dynamics and consumer demand trends.

In Q4 2025, Matson reported an EPS of $4.60, significantly exceeding expectations by 24.66%. The stock reacted positively, gaining 1.59% the following day.
